Iran visa for Bangladeshis

According to the global ranking provided by Henley Passport Index in 2019, Bangladeshi citizens who hold ordinary Bangladeshi passports have visa free or visa on arrival access to 41 countries and territories. This ranks the Bangladeshi passport 99th in terms of travel freedom. Despite the fact that Iran and Bangladesh have never had any major economic or political deals, they have always expressed their interest to expand collateral cooperation.

Where do I go for Christmas in Iran? (2020 Guide )

I know the title sounds weird; Christmas in Iran, an Islamic country! But if you have not been in Iran before, during the new year holidays, rest assured that there is nothing to worry about. There are thousands of Christians living in Iran and they do celebrate Christmas here. Of course, there are no huge parties and music on the street, but if you would like to be in a Christian atmosphere—or if you are just curious— you will find the right people.

Flying in Iran, Airlines, Airports and Safety

Flying into Iran

There are many different airlines operating in many countries around the globe with flight routes to and from Iran. One of the best ways to see your options and compare the prices is looking online – Alternative Airlines and Sky Scanner both compare flight prices between different airlines travelling to Iran, including major airlines such as Air Asia, Emirates, Etihad Airways, Qatar Airways, and Turkish Airlines. Flights from North America, Canada, Australia and England will all require a stopover due to lack of direct flights from these countries; British Airways stopped all direct flights to Iran in late 2018. Generally, dozens of flights arrive at Imam Khomeini International Airport daily, however the frequency of international flights depends on the carrier, of course.

Iran Domestic Flights Baggage Allowance

Domestic flights in Iran are pretty popular since the country is so vast and the cities are far from each other. Moreover, the long bus rides and the longer train trips might not be the best options for those with a short time limit. The 16 active Iranian airlines fly 400 times a day on average. As a foreigner passenger in Iran, you need to know about the baggage allowance for each airline before you get in trouble at the airport.
